3-amino-5-phenylpentanoic acid

Description:
3-Amino-5-phenylpentanoic acid, also known by its CAS number 91247-38-0, is an amino acid derivative characterized by the presence of both an amino group (-NH2) and a carboxylic acid group (-COOH) within its structure. This compound features a pentanoic acid backbone, with a phenyl group attached to the fifth carbon, contributing to its aromatic properties. The amino group is located at the third carbon, which influences its reactivity and potential biological activity. As an amino acid, it can participate in peptide bond formation, making it relevant in protein synthesis and biochemistry. The presence of the phenyl group may also impart unique solubility and interaction characteristics, affecting its behavior in various solvents and biological systems. Additionally, this compound may exhibit chiral properties, leading to different stereoisomers, which can have distinct biological effects. Overall, 3-amino-5-phenylpentanoic acid is of interest in fields such as medicinal chemistry and biochemistry due to its structural features and potential applications.
Formula:C11H15NO2
InChI:InChI=1/C11H15NO2/c12-10(8-11(13)14)7-6-9-4-2-1-3-5-9/h1-5,10H,6-8,12H2,(H,13,14)
SMILES:c1ccc(cc1)CCC(CC(=O)O)N
